‘Dateline’ Wins Friday Night
“Dateline” had a successful return to two-hour episodes Friday night.
The two-hour murder mystery called “Twisted” won the night in Total Viewers averaging 6.02 million. The show grew with each half hour: 5.02 million at 9pm to 6.84 million by the 10:30 half hour.
“Dateline” topped its newsmagazine competion on ABC: A repeat of “What Would You Do?” at 9pm and “20/20″ (which included this story about a former Philadelphia meteorologist) at 10pm. It was a tie at 10pm in the A18-49 demo with “Dateline” and “20/20″ averaging a 1.5 rating.
This was the highest-rated Friday for NBC since April 20. “Datline” will be two hours on Friday nights until the Olympics begin July 27.
